The Invesco KBW High Dividend Yield Financial ETF (KBWD) was launched on 12/02/2010, and is a smart beta exchange traded fund designed to offer broad exposure to the Financials ETFs category of the market.What Are Smart Beta ETFs?The ETF industry has traditionally been dominated by products based on market capitalization weighted indexes that are designed to represent the market or a particular segment of the market.Because market cap weighted indexes provide a low-cost, convenient, and transparent way of replicating market returns, they work well for investors who believe in market efficiency.On the other hand, some investors who believe that it is possible to beat the market by superior stock selection opt to invest in another class of funds that track non-cap weighted strategies--popularly known as smart beta.Non-cap weighted indexes try to choose stocks that have a better chance of risk-return performance, which is based on specific fundamental characteristics, or a mix of other such characteristics.This area offers many different investment choices, such as simplest equal-weighting, fundamental weighting and volatility/momentum based weighting methodologies; however, not all of these strategies can deliver superior results.Fund Sponsor & IndexThe fund is sponsored by Invesco. It has amassed assets over $437.11 million, making it one of the average sized ETFs in the Financials ETFs. Before fees and expenses, KBWD seeks to match the performance of the KBW Nasdaq Financial Sector Dividend Yield Index.The KBW Nasdaq Financial Sector Dividend Yield Index is a dividend yield weighted index seeking to reflect the performance of approximately 24 to 40 publicly listed financial companies engaged in the business of providing financial services and products, including banking, insurance and diversified financial services, in the US.Cost & Other ExpensesInvestors should also pay attention to an ETF's expense ratio. Lower cost products will produce better results than those with a higher cost, assuming all other metrics remain the same.Operating expenses on an annual basis are 4.93% for KBWD, making it one of the most expensive products in the space.The fund has a 12-month trailing dividend yield of 12.41%.Sector Exposure and Top HoldingsETFs offer diversified exposure and thus minimize single stock risk, but it is still important to delve into a fund's holdings before investing. Most ETFs are very transparent products and many disclose their holdings on a daily basis.For KBWD, it has heaviest allocation in the Financials sector --about 100% of the portfolio.When you look at individual holdings, Orchid Island Capital Inc (ORC) accounts for about 4.99% of the fund's total assets, followed by Armour Residential Reit Inc (ARR) and Invesco Mortgage Capital Inc (IVR).Its top 10 holdings account for approximately 38.1% of KBWD's total assets under management.Performance and RiskSo far this year, KBWD has added about 3.41%, and it's up approximately 11% in the last one year (as of 01/14/2026). During this past 52-week period, the fund has traded between $12.37 and $15.69.The ETF has a beta of 1.09 and standard deviation of 18.66% for the trailing three-year period, making it a medium risk choice in the space. With about 43 holdings, it has more concentrated exposure than peers .AlternativesInvesco KBW High Dividend Yield Financial ETF is not a suitable option for investors seeking to outperform the Financials ETFs segment of the market. Instead, there are other ETFs in the space which investors should consider.Vanguard Financials ETF (VFH) tracks MSCI US Investable Market Financials 25/50 Index and the State Street Financial Select Sector SPDR ETF (XLF) tracks Financial Select Sector Index. Vanguard Financials ETF has $13.3 billion in assets, State Street Financial Select Sector SPDR ETF has $53.25 billion.
